    When Is the Best Time to Sell a House in Monroe?

    Based on the last 24 months of verified MLS market data, homes in Monroe sell fastest and closest to asking when they go under contract in April. To hit that window, plan to list around March.

    What These Numbers Mean for Monroe Buyers and Sellers

    The Housing Market Trends module above shows Monroe holding a median sale price of $221,139 with a median of 30 on market, and the underlying indicators point to a market where leverage is fairly balanced but tilting toward buyers who are patient. With 2.9 months of supply and 77 active listings against 27 homes sold monthly, inventory is not scarce enough to force bidding wars. That reading is reinforced by the 30.2% of listings that took a price cut and a sale-to-list ratio of 97.17%, meaning most homes close somewhat under asking. Only 8.8% of homes sold above list, so buyers rarely need to stretch past the sticker price.

    At the same time, 37.6% of homes leave the market within two weeks, which tells buyers that correctly priced, move-in-ready properties still move quickly. For a buyer, the practical strategy is to bid aggressively on fresh, well-priced listings but negotiate firmly on anything that has been sitting or already dropped its price. For a seller, the 30.2% price-drop share is a warning against overpricing: the market rewards realistic list prices out of the gate and punishes ambitious ones with extended time on market and eventual cuts.

    Pricing to the $117.06 per square foot benchmark and studying comparable pending sales (93 monthly) helps sellers land near the 97.17% ratio rather than below it. With 387 licensed agents working Monroe, the difference between a data-driven pricing strategy and a guess is significant, which is where choosing a measured, verified agent matters most.

    How long does it take to sell a house in Monroe?

    In Monroe, the median home takes 30 to sell, though the total timeline runs longer once you add closing, which typically requires several additional weeks after an accepted offer. Market time has shifted a +2 days change year over year, so plan for a slightly different pace than last season. Several factors move the needle: pricing relative to the $117.06 per square foot benchmark, condition, and location. With 37.6% of homes going under contract within two weeks, well-priced, move-in-ready listings still sell fastest, while overpriced homes often join the 30.2% that require a price cut.

    What commission do Monroe realtors charge?

    Commissions are negotiable and vary by agent, service level, and transaction. There is no set rate, and recent industry changes have made commission structures more flexible than ever. Discuss the structure directly with your agent before signing a listing or buyer agreement.

    Should I use a local Monroe agent or a national brand?

    The individual agent matters more than the brand on the sign. Offices within the same national franchise vary widely in performance, and the agent you hire, not the logo, prices your home, negotiates your contract, and manages your closing. A strong local agent brings firsthand knowledge of Monroe neighborhoods, pricing patterns, and buyer activity. Compare agents on verified local results such as recent sales, days on market, and negotiation outcomes rather than name recognition.

    What questions should I ask a Monroe realtor before hiring them?

    Ask how many homes they have closed in Monroe in the past year, what their average sale-to-list ratio is, and how much of their business is in your neighborhood and price range. Ask how they will market your home or find you listings, and how often they will communicate. Strong agents answer with specifics. Verified transaction data is the fastest way to confirm what you hear.
